ESSENTIALGUIDANCEAROUNDCLEANDATA
CAPTURE
Cleansing techniques for data, e.g.:
Spelling mistakes – remove spelling errors
Ensure data conformity
Ensuring data is set to minimum / maximum values,
e.g. 31 max dd in a month
Completeness – Check records for completeness and
add extra info if needed
Verification – Verify data accuracy with external data
sources, e.g. post code / zip code checker
CLEANSE
+
NORMALISE
Where possible match and
de-duplicate records, e.g.:
House moves – Identify the same
customer with different addresses
through specialist data tools
Marriages – The surname will often
change following a marriage, records
should be checked for duplicates of
this nature
Enrich data on an outgoing basis
with new information, e.g.:
Purchase history – data can be
enhanced with customer purchase
history
New fields of information – e.g.
email address, turnover (for
business), fax number, etc
ENRICH
Perform data audits regularly
External data sources check –
check regularly for data source
changes such as TPS, MPS, deaths,
house moves, etc
Data will need to be monitored on
an ongoing basis
